The Arnprior & District Quilters’ Guild Quilt Show was a tremendous success, showcasing the remarkable talent, creativity, and dedication of our quilting community. More than 350 quilts were entered in this year’s show, creating an extraordinary display of colour, craftsmanship, and artistic expression. A special highlight was the exhibit of our Quilter of Distinction, Allison Kubiseski. Viewer’s Choice winner Sandy Findlay with her quilt, “Lindsay’s Quilt”

2nd Place Viewer’s Choice winner, “Pemberley” made by Allison Kubiseski

3rd Place Viewer’s Choice winner Eleanor Kenny with her quilt, “Alaska”
